I saw him about a year and a half ago and he wasn't good. His band does all the work. He hit a few licks, sang a bit but mostly talked. Short show too.

Now, Buddy Guy opened for him that night and was on fire. He put on one hell of a show for us.

BB, I wouldn't go see again. For Buddy, I'd travel some miles and stand in line.

The difference between those two that night was both astounding and sad. BB should of given Buddy his appearance fee for that night.
